Dardanup Shire Council is “pulling out all stops” and using cutting-edge equipment to ensure Glen Huon Reserve’s surface is in optimum condition for the first 2018 South West Football League game on April 15.

The council has used special equipment to further enhance drainage, increase airflow below the surface and promote turf health.

Chief executive officer Mark Chester said he was hopeful the upgrade would provide a significant improvement to turf quality and playing conditions during the upcoming SWFL season.

“Shire staff will continue to monitor the ground conditions over coming months and the performance of this interim measure in addressing the problem”, Mr Chester said.
